Unlock the secrets of programming with Mastering Code, the ultimate guide for anyone looking to embark on a transformative journey into the world of software development. Whether you're a beginner taking your first steps or a budding coder ready to elevate your skills, this book has everything you need to become a confident, capable, and innovative programmer.
Written in a clear and engaging style, Mastering Code breaks down complex concepts into manageable lessons, offering step-by-step explanations, practical examples, and hands-on exercises. Discover the essential building blocks of programming, explore powerful techniques for writing efficient and maintainable code, and gain the confidence to tackle real-world challenges.
Inside This Book, You Will
Foundations for Success: Master variables, loops, functions, and other core concepts. Practical Applications: Learn through real-world projects like creating calculators, web applications, and data analysis tools. Advanced Insights: Delve into algorithms, object-oriented programming, and modern design patterns. Problem-Solving Strategies: Cultivate critical thinking and debugging skills to overcome coding obstacles.